Lewis Men’s Volleyball Sweeps Merrimack at Home

Lewis Men's Volleyball Sweeps Merrimack at Home


ROMEOVILLE, Ill. – The No. 12 Lewis University men’s volleyball team took down Merrimack College 3-0 Friday (Jan. 19) at Neil Carey Arena. The Flyers dominated many statistical categories, including attack percentage (.478-.080), service aces (10-2), and blocks (9-2).

SET BREAKDOWN

Set 1: Lewis 25, Merrimack 13

Lewis started fast with its defense putting in good work, going ahead 7-1 with three blocks. Later, a 7-5 push from Merrimack cut the deficit to 14-9.

The Flyers then went on a 3-0 run to bring the lead up to eight points, and the teams then went back-and-forth until the Lewis lead was 21-13. From that point, it was all Flyers for the final four points of the set with kills by Roquet, Morgan and Wymoczyl to put it away.

Lewis outhit the Warriors .474-.040 in the opening set.

Set 2: Lewis 25, Merrimack 12

After Merrimack took the opening point, the Flyers took seven of the next nine points to go ahead. The Warriors managed another point before Lewis charged again, taking five points in a row including three service aces by Prayer.

Shortly after, Merrimack went on a 4-2 push to get back within seven points at 16-9. The Flyers then rattled off three straight kills, with two by Prayer.

The Warriors took the next point before Lewis finished the set with a 6-2 charge, as Tyler Morgan (Dike, Iowa/Dike-New Hartford) had the kill to end it. The Flyers’ offense was even better in the second set, hitting .647 as Lewis added six aces.
